✨Our new research by MOLAB - Mathematical Oncology Lab published in Cancer Imaging highlights how #MRI features like tumor volume and surface regularity predict #brainmetastasis recurrence post-radiotherapy. A mathematical model explores CAR-T cell therapy against DLBCL in lymph nodes, revealing potential causes of treatment failure and the role of tumor-induced immunosuppression.

A mathematical model of fibrous dysplasia provides valuable insights into the abnormal growth of bone cells and suggests a potential diagnostic biomarker.
